#566863 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#566863 is composed of 33.7% red, 40.8%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.8%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 163.3 degrees, a saturation of 9.5% and a lightness of 37.3%. #566863 color hex could be obtained by blending #acd0c6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#566863
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060707 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#566863
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6160 is the less saturated color, while #06b887 is the most saturated one.
